🎙️ Welcome to In Our Purpose Era!In this episode of In Our Era, we're talking about creativity, confidence, sharing your talents, and learning how to be yourself—even when you're worried about what other people might think.From art, fashion design, singing, baking, entrepreneurship, and creative hobbies, we share some of the things we're most passionate about and how those interests help shape who we are.We also answer a listener question from someone who loves drawing and singing but feels nervous sharing their talent with others.
